Description
This notice from the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) explains the implementation of Section 927 waiver authority authorized by the FAA Reauthorization Act of 2024. The waiver process allows unmanned aircraft operators to obtain regulatory relief from federal aviation regulations through waivers rather than exemptions, streamlining approvals for certain unmanned aircraft operations. The notice details eligibility criteria, application requirements, and the FAA's evaluation process to ensure safety while enabling innovation and efficiency in unmanned aircraft operations.
